Normal construction

You normally provide the sizes, not the production files

A customer-supplied manufacturing file is not required for normal Wood to Spec cabinetry construction. Provide the required overall sizes, layout, finish and hardware information and Wood to Spec will prepare the production files and an approval drawing.

A drawing or CAD file is only needed where the construction differs from the normal Wood to Spec method, or where the project includes a specific joint, unusual geometry, bespoke profile, specialist hardware layout or another detail that must be followed exactly.

Wood to Spec does not perform a site survey or verify dimensions at the property. Rough size information can begin the enquiry; manufacture uses the final drawing and dimensions approved by the customer.

Supply-only workflow

How the supply-only process works

  1. 1

    Supply the required sizes

    Send the required width, height, depth and intended internal or external layout. A sketch or photograph can help explain the requirement but is not mandatory for normal construction.

  2. 2

    Wood to Spec prepares the production layout

    Wood to Spec develops the manufacturing files and approval drawing using the agreed normal construction method, unless a different construction requirement has been supplied and accepted.

  3. 3

    Review and approve

    The customer checks the dimensions, layout, finish, hardware scope and supply format before production begins.

  4. 4

    Manufacture and supply

    The approved modules or matched components are produced, checked and prepared for the agreed delivery method. Site fitting remains the responsibility of the customer or installer.

Service boundaries

What is not offered

  • Wardrobes or full-height cabinetry
  • Site surveying, site measuring, scribing, fitting or installation
  • Panels that exceed the safe machining envelope
  • Full 2440 × 1220 mm sheet processing
  • Electrical, plumbing or building work
  • Unspecified alterations after the drawing is approved
